There can't be any excuses for crowds that bad. It is a combination of many things which are currently wrong in our game:

The lack of memberships or attendance culture (the fact that we've just started promoting it should hopefully help in a few years). Also, I thought the dragons had 8500 season ticket holders??
Joint venture clubs need to be smarter in the way they approach this and cater for their diverse fan base.

Teams playing in massive stadiums far away from their base. Think about how far it takes to get from Kogarah to ANZ, then add an hour trip from Wollongong-Shellharbour-South Coast. Do it for one or two marquee games a year but really - vs Melbourne in Origin week...idiots.

Rep football being played in the middle of the club season. I am obsessed with rugby league, but its hard to remember who's playing with State of Origin taking over everything. Why not leave it all till after the GF. It would flow perfectly. GF-WCC-City/Country-Origin-Internationals or something similar.

The complete lack of any knowledge or efforts in promoting games. Why don't the Sydney teams work together? With their money combined they could bombard the place with promos.

Until some of these problems are fixed we are always going to get sh*t crowds every now and then. They should not just be accepted, they should be an impetus for having a closer look at the way the game is run.

6,881! How good's the joint venture going.

Pretty bad, considering in 1994 (last year before SL war) the following teams were averaging:

St George: 12,225/home game
Illawarra: 11,911/home game

That's a combined total of 24,136/home game. After 5 home games this year, St George/Illawarra are averaging 13,191/home game (which they also had the luxury of the ANZAC game to inflate that figure. Without the ANZAC game, it'd be 11,090/home game).

The same can be said for Manly vs Norths/Manly in 1994

1994:

North Sydney: 15,116/home game
Manly: 14,860/home game

for a combined total of 29,976/home game. Now, as of 2008, Manly average 12,919/home game (after 5 home games).

Code:
Sub 10,000 crowds
 1957  56/94       60%
 1958  60/95       63%
 1959  69/94       73%
 1960  58/98       59%
 1961  57/94       61%
 1962  62/94       66%
 1963  65/94       69%
 1964  54/94       57%
 1965  54/94       57%
 1966  43/95       45%
 1967  69/136      51%
 1968  52/136      38%
 1969  59/136      43%
 1970  68/136      50%
 1971  74/136      54%
 1972  89/136      65%
 1973  94/139      68%
 1974  100/138     72%
 1975  77/140      55%
 1976  64/138      46%
 1977  78/139      56%
 1978  70/140      50%
 1979  72/138      52%
 1980  80/138      58%
 1981  92/138      67%
 1982  128/188     68%
 1983  152/189     80%
 1984  119/163     73%
 1985  119/163     73%
 1986  100/163     61%
 1987  96/162      59%
 1988  107/183     58%
 1989  104/183     57%
 1990  87/183      48%
 1991  64/183      35%
 1992  70/182      38%
 1993  73/182      40%
 1994  56/182      31%
 1995  90/229      39%
 1996  113/223     51%
 1997  114/237     48%
 1998  123/253     49%
 1999  61/213      29%
 2000  26/191      14%
 2001  52/191      27%
 2002  60/189      32%
 2003  43/189      23%
 2004  42/189      22%
 2005  26/189      14%
 2006  43/189      23%
 2007  32/201      16%
 2008  5/70         7%
